Yes. eDirectory will "replace" radcheck and radreply while accounting will go to radacct.
I was under the impression that radcheck would have to check eDirectory and accounting info.
No. eDirectory will be searched by ldap module.
I want to allow access based on eDirectory credentials AND accounting info. So if the eDirectory credentials are correct Freeradius should check the accounting database and if the total bytes transferred is more than a value specified somewhere (either in eDirectory or SQL I suppose) reject access.
You can store (sql)counter limit in eDirectory. Just add the mapping to ldap.attrmap. Ivan Kalik Kalik Informatika ISP
